Mastering the USPTO Patent Bar Exam: Practice and Preparation Tips

Achieving success on the challenging USPTO Patent Bar Exam demands more than just theoretical knowledge. Aspiring patent attorneys must hone their skills through thorough practice and preparation. A strategic approach to studying is essential for navigating the complexities of patent law and securing a successful outcome on exam day.

One of the most effective ways to prepare for the exam is to immerse yourself with the layout of the test. The USPTO website provides detailed information about the content covered, the quantity of questions asked, and the time allotted for each section.

Create a study schedule that divides sufficient time to review each topic area. Augment your studies with practice exams provided by the USPTO and other reputable sources. These practice tests will help you identify your points of excellence and weaknesses.

Join study groups or network with other patent bar exam candidates to share insights and strategies. Participating in mock exams with fellow students can provide valuable feedback and help you develop your time management skills.

Keep in mind that success on the USPTO Patent Bar Exam is a process that requires dedication, perseverance, and a well-structured plan. By following these practice and preparation tips, you can increase your chances of achieving your goal and becoming your place as a licensed patent attorney.
